Signal Processing Engineer in Iowa Career Overview

As a Signal Processing Engineer, you play a vital role in the analysis and manipulation of signals to improve their quality and enhance communication systems. This career involves working with various types of signals, such as audio, video, and sensor data, to develop algorithms and systems that can decode, filter, and reconstruct these signals efficiently.

  • You are involved in both the theoretical and practical aspects of signal processing, which includes the design of systems that can effectively process large amounts of data in real time.
  • The applications of your work span multiple industries, including telecommunications, automotive, aerospace, medical devices, and consumer electronics, making your contributions essential to a wide range of technological advancements.
  • By developing innovative solutions aimed at improving signal integrity, reducing noise, and increasing clarity, you help drive forward the capabilities of modern communication and information systems.
  • Collaboration is a key component of your role, often working alongside other engineers and professionals to integrate signal processing techniques into larger systems and ensure compatibility across various platforms.

Your expertise not only enhances the functionality of devices and communication systems but also plays a significant role in advancing new technologies that impact everyday life.

Signal Processing Engineer Salary in Iowa

Annual Median: $86,670
Hourly Median: $41.67

Data sourced from Career One Stop, provided by the BLS Occupational Employment and Wage Statistics wage estimates.

Required Education To Become a Signal Processing Engineer in Iowa

To become a Signal Processing Engineer, you typically need a solid educational foundation, often comprising the following degree programs:

  • Bachelor's Degree in Electrical and Electronics Engineering: This program provides essential knowledge about electrical systems, circuit analysis, and electronic devices, which are fundamental to signal processing.

  • Bachelor's Degree in Electrical, Electronics, and Communications Engineering: This degree focuses on a combination of electrical engineering and communication technologies, equipping you with skills relevant to signal transmission and processing.

  • Bachelor's Degree in Computer Engineering: Encompassing computer hardware and software, this program prepares you to understand the computational aspects of signal processing.

  • Bachelor's Degree in Electrical and Computer Engineering: This interdisciplinary degree offers a blend of electrical engineering and computer science principles, essential for developing and implementing signal processing algorithms.

  • Associate Degree in Communications Technologies and Support Services: While this is often a stepping stone, it can provide foundational knowledge in communication systems, which may be beneficial for entry-level positions in the field.

After completing an undergraduate degree, pursuing a master's degree in a related field can enhance your understanding and broaden your job prospects. Some institutions also offer specialized programs focusing on signal processing specifically. Furthermore, engaging in practical experience through internships or research projects during your education is invaluable for applying theoretical knowledge in real-world scenarios.

Best Schools to become a Signal Processing Engineer in Iowa 2024

University of California-Berkeley

Berkeley, CA

In-State Tuition:$11,564
Out-of-State Tuition:$41,636
Admission Rate:11%
Graduation Rate:94%
Total Enrollment:45,307

Carnegie Mellon University

Pittsburgh, PA

In-State Tuition:$59,864
Out-of-State Tuition:$59,864
Admission Rate:11%
Graduation Rate:92%
Total Enrollment:16,002

Georgia Institute of Technology-Main Campus

Atlanta, GA

In-State Tuition:$10,258
Out-of-State Tuition:$31,370
Admission Rate:17%
Graduation Rate:93%
Total Enrollment:45,296

Ohio State University-Main Campus

Columbus, OH

In-State Tuition:$11,525
Out-of-State Tuition:$35,782
Admission Rate:53%
Graduation Rate:88%
Total Enrollment:60,540

Purdue University-Main Campus

West Lafayette, IN

In-State Tuition:$9,718
Out-of-State Tuition:$28,520
Admission Rate:53%
Graduation Rate:83%
Total Enrollment:51,528

Texas A & M University-College Station

College Station, TX

In-State Tuition:$8,815
Out-of-State Tuition:$36,239
Admission Rate:63%
Graduation Rate:84%
Total Enrollment:74,014
Signal Processing Engineer Job Description:
  • Research, design, develop, or test electronic components and systems for commercial, industrial, military, or scientific use employing knowledge of electronic theory and materials properties.
  • Design electronic circuits and components for use in fields such as telecommunications, aerospace guidance and propulsion control, acoustics, or instruments and controls.

Signal Processing Engineer Required Skills and Competencies in Iowa

  • Mathematics Proficiency: You should possess a strong foundation in linear algebra, calculus, and statistics. These mathematical skills are essential for analyzing signal behavior and developing algorithms.

  • Programming Skills: Proficiency in programming languages such as MATLAB, Python, C++, or Java is vital. You will often develop algorithms and simulations for signal processing applications.

  • Signal Theory Knowledge: A deep understanding of signal processing concepts, including Fourier transforms, filtering, and modulation techniques, is imperative for effectively manipulating and analyzing signals.

  • Digital Signal Processing: Familiarity with techniques and methodologies used in digital signal processing (DSP) will enhance your ability to design and implement processing algorithms suitable for digital systems.

  • Software Development: Competence in software development practices, including version control and documentation, is important for maintaining code quality and collaborating with teams.

  • Communication Skills: Strong verbal and written communication skills are necessary for effectively conveying complex technical concepts to stakeholders and collaborating within multidisciplinary teams.

  • Problem-Solving Abilities: You should have the capability to approach challenges analytically and develop innovative solutions for signal processing problems.

  • Attention to Detail: Precision is critical in this field. Your ability to focus on small details will help you avoid errors in algorithm development and ensure high-quality outputs.

  • Familiarity with Hardware: Understanding the integration of hardware and software in signal processing applications is beneficial, particularly for roles involving real-time processing and systems design.

  • Team Collaboration: Being able to work efficiently in a team environment is essential, as you will often interact with engineers from various disciplines to achieve project goals.

  • Continuous Learning: A commitment to staying updated with emerging technologies and methodologies in signal processing will keep your skills relevant in a rapidly evolving field.

Job Duties for Signal Processing Engineers

  • Design electronic components, software, products, or systems for commercial, industrial, medical, military, or scientific applications.

  • Evaluate project work to ensure effectiveness, technical adequacy, or compatibility in the resolution of complex electronics engineering problems.

  • Operate computer-assisted engineering or design software or equipment to perform electronics engineering tasks.

Technologies and Skills Used by Signal Processing Engineers

Computer aided design CAD software

  • Autodesk AutoCAD
  • Dassault Systemes SolidWorks

Development environment software

  • C
  • National Instruments LabVIEW

Presentation software

  • Microsoft PowerPoint

Basic Skills

  • Reading work related information
  • Thinking about the pros and cons of different ways to solve a problem

People and Technology Systems

  • Figuring out how a system should work and how changes in the future will affect it
  • Thinking about the pros and cons of different options and picking the best one

Problem Solving

  • Noticing a problem and figuring out the best way to solve it

Job Market and Opportunities for Signal Processing Engineer in Iowa

The job market for Signal Processing Engineers in Iowa is evolving, reflecting trends in technology and industry demands. Here are key insights regarding demand, growth potential, and geographical hotspots within the state.

  • Demand: The demand for Signal Processing Engineers continues to rise, driven by advancements in telecommunications, audio processing, and radar systems. Industries such as aerospace, automotive, healthcare, and consumer electronics are actively seeking professionals who can enhance algorithmic performance and improve system efficiencies.

  • Growth Potential: The signal processing field is expected to grow steadily. As companies increasingly adopt automated systems and IoT technologies, the need for high-quality signal processing solutions becomes more significant. Emerging areas such as machine learning and artificial intelligence further fuel the expansion of this discipline, offering numerous opportunities for innovation.

  • Geographical Hotspots: In Iowa, certain regions stand out for their concentration of opportunities in signal processing:

    • Des Moines: This capital city has a burgeoning tech scene, with both established companies and startups focusing on telecommunications and data analysis.
    • Cedar Rapids: Known for its strong presence in the aerospace and defense sectors, this area houses several major corporations that invest heavily in signal processing technologies.
    • Ames: Home to Iowa State University, Ames plays a key role in research and development, providing opportunities in academia and collaboration with tech firms.
  • Industry Sectors: Key industries hiring Signal Processing Engineers in Iowa include:

    • Telecommunications: Companies in this sector are continuously innovating to improve communication systems.
    • Automotive: The rise of smart vehicles and advanced driver-assistance systems has heightened demand for engineers in this field.
    • Healthcare: Innovations in medical imaging and signal analysis technologies create a consistent need for signal processing expertise.
  • Networking Opportunities: Iowa offers various conferences, workshops, and industry meetups that facilitate networking within the signal processing community. Engaging with local organizations and professional societies can enhance your visibility and connect you with potential employers.

A combination of technological advancement and strategic geographical centers positions the job market for Signal Processing Engineers in Iowa as promising.

Top Related Careers to Signal Processing Engineer 2024

Additional Resources To Help You Become a Signal Processing Engineer in Iowa

  • Institute of Electrical and Electronics Engineers (IEEE)

    • Website: IEEE
    • Description: A leading organization for electrical and electronics engineering professionals providing access to research, conferences, and publications.
  • Acoustic and Audio Processing Research Journal

    • Website: Journal Website
    • Description: This journal covers the latest research in signal processing, including algorithms and applications relevant to audio and communication fields.
  • Signal Processing Society (SPS)

    • Website: IEEE Signal Processing Society
    • Description: A part of IEEE, the SPS publishes journals, organizes conferences, and offers educational resources specifically for signal processing.
  • Society of Motion Picture and Television Engineers (SMPTE)

    • Website: SMPTE
    • Description: An organization focused on the development of standards in the film and television industries, providing resources relevant to audio and video signal processing.
  • National Instruments (NI)

    • Website: NI Resources
    • Description: Offers white papers and articles on signal processing techniques and technologies, particularly in the context of measurement systems.
  • Digital Signal Processing (DSP) by Sanjit K. Mitra

    • Link: Book on Amazon
    • Description: A widely-used textbook covering fundamental concepts and applications of signal processing.
  • Coursera - Digital Signal Processing

    • Website: Coursera DSP Course
    • Description: An online course available from top universities that covers the fundamentals of signal processing.
  • MIT OpenCourseWare - Signals and Systems

    • Website: MIT OCW
    • Description: An open-access course offering lecture notes, assignments, and exams pertaining to signals and systems from a leading institution.
  • The Electronic Frontier Foundation (EFF)

    • Website: EFF
    • Description: While focused on digital rights, EFF offers valuable insights into signal processing related to privacy and data security.
  • American National Standards Institute (ANSI)

    • Website: ANSI
    • Description: Provides information on national consensus standards, which can be relevant for signal processing applications in various industries.

Utilizing these resources can help you gain deeper knowledge and stay updated with the latest trends and technologies in the field of signal processing engineering.

Frequently Asked Questions (FAQs) About Signal Processing Engineer in Iowa

  • What is the primary role of a Signal Processing Engineer?
    A Signal Processing Engineer analyzes and manipulates signals to improve quality and reliability in various applications, such as telecommunications, audio and video encoding, and biomedical signals.

  • What educational background is necessary to become a Signal Processing Engineer?
    You typically need a bachelor's degree in electrical engineering, computer engineering, or a related field. Many positions also require a master's degree, particularly for advanced roles.

  • What skills are essential for a successful Signal Processing Engineer?
    Key skills include:

    • Proficiency in programming languages such as Python, C++, or MATLAB.
    • Strong analytical and mathematical skills.
    • Experience with digital signal processing techniques and algorithms.
    • Familiarity with software tools and frameworks for signal analysis.
  • What industries employ Signal Processing Engineers?
    Signal Processing Engineers are found in various industries, including:

    • Telecommunications
    • Entertainment (audio and video processing)
    • Medical devices and healthcare
    • Aerospace and defense
    • Automotive (for advanced driver-assistance systems)
  • What career advancement opportunities exist for Signal Processing Engineers?
    You may advance your career by taking on leadership roles, specializing in a particular area of signal processing, or transitioning into related fields such as systems engineering or data science.

  • What certifications can enhance my qualifications as a Signal Processing Engineer?
    While not always required, obtaining certifications such as Certified LabVIEW Developer (CLD) or various IEEE certifications can bolster your resume and demonstrate your expertise.

  • What are typical salary ranges for Signal Processing Engineers in Iowa?
    Salaries vary by experience and industry but typically range from $70,000 to $120,000 annually, with higher potential earnings for those in specialized roles or upper management.

  • What is the job outlook for Signal Processing Engineers?
    The job outlook for Signal Processing Engineers is positive, with a steady demand anticipated due to the growing need for advanced signal processing in areas like telecommunications and medical technology.

  • Do Signal Processing Engineers have opportunities for remote work?
    Yes, many positions allow for remote work, especially those that focus on software development and data analysis. However, some roles may require on-site presence for team collaboration or access to specific equipment.

  • What can I do to stay current in the field of signal processing?
    You can enhance your industry knowledge by:

    • Participating in professional organizations such as IEEE.
    • Attending workshops, webinars, and conferences.
    • Engaging with online courses and relevant literature to keep up with emerging technologies and trends.